I´m glad my own Oberth will not be the only built one in the world :p !

BTW the only"tricky" part is attaching the nose part straight. I had planned keyed pins and stuff but I was not able to cast it properly so it ended up with two flat mating surfaces.

Otherwise, it should be a 2-3 days build, apart from the fact that I don´t know a single person who can actually spare all this time at once without real life interfering.... :( I´d love to see what you guys make of it... or the Ghost - don´t know when I get some time to build one for myself - hell I don´t even have proper parts, they´re all shipped or at least reserved! :D

My copies arrived yesterday.  It's quite nice.

This is one of the better-engineered GK's I've purchased.

In the picture I thought the landing gear may have been metal.  I can hook you up with a guy who does metal casting if you want...

Oh, and if you do make Obereths available again, I'm in for one or two.

407573[/snapback]

I´m glad you like it. The gear is resin with aluminium powder and it should be stronger than the white stuff. While not as sturdy as metal, it should carry the weight of the kit easily - I´ve tested it with an additional 500g weight put onto the fuselage and it did not bend or break after 2 days.

As for the Oberth, I should have some available by mid-July.
